When Betfred paid for two teams as champions
A typical example that belongs to this category is the British company Betfred, the owner of which is a fanatical friend of Manchester United. This led him to pay early in March 1998 as United champions, a move that cost him .500.000 11 after Arsenal returned from -XNUMX that year, winning the Premier League.
However, he did not mind and cheated on her again in April 2012, paying United early as champions when she was at +8 from City with six games left. He even said publicly at the time that "in 1998 Fergie told me to never pay early, but this time I am not going to fall out". Finally, the "citizens" reached his team and won the championship thanks to the goal difference!
